如何检查JTAG口的FPGA管脚是否被击穿?

手上有一块黑金ax309的板子,jtag口的排针间距是2.0mm,而我zturn board上的下载线间距是2.54mm,贼尴尬。然后焊了一个转接板解决了,但是比较麻烦。最关键的是现在出现了在ise上找不到设备的情况,不知道是我焊接的不牢固还是我带电插拔把jtag口烧坏(带电插拔jtag口会损坏fpga芯片的jtag口管脚)。
按道理现在板子高级了,应该都会有保护电路的吧,但是还是要谨慎啊。
正确的插线上电顺序:
1.关闭fpga开发板电源;
2.将jtag仿真的器通过jtag排线缆接到fpga开发板上;
3.在仿真器的usb口上插入usb线缆(另一端需要插在电脑上)
4.打开fpga开发板上的电源开关
关键是最后上电。
正确的断电拔线顺序:
1.关闭fpga开发板的电源;
2.拔下下载器上的usb线;
3.拔掉fpga开发板上的jtag连接。
关键是先断电。
如何检查jtag口的fpga管脚是否被击穿?
由于平时会手贱,我可能一不留神就“带电操作了”。一次两次可能侥幸没事,但常在河边走哪有不湿鞋的,这一次怕是危险了。在排除下载线本身的问题后,如果不能访问fpga的jtag口很有可能是fpga芯片上的jtag口管脚损坏了,检查也很简单,只需用用万用表检查jtag口中的tck、tms、tdo和tdi是否和gnd短路,即接地了。如果任何一个信号与对地信号短路都表示jtag信号管脚损坏。
原因分析:
对于一些低端芯片,为节省成本,简化设计,fpgaio单元都没有保护电路,如果 带电插拔会有一定概率导致jtag口上的静电和浪涌,最终导致fpga管脚的击穿(fpga的io口如果加上二极管钳位保护电路 就问题不大了)。
fpga程序烧写方式——as、ps jtag
fpga器件有三类配置下载方式:
1.主动配置方式(as)
2.被动配置方式(ps)
3.jtag
as模式(active serial configration mode):fpga每次上电时作为控制器,由fpga 器件引导配置操作过程,它控制着外部存储器和初始化过程,向配置器件主动发出读取数据信号,从而把epcs**的数据读入fpga中,实现对fpga的编程。
ps模式(passive serial configaration mode):由外部计算机或者控制器控制配置过 程,通过加强型配置器件(epc16,epc8)等配置器件来完成。epcs作为控制器件,把fpga当作存储器,把数据 写入fpga中,实现对fpga编程,该模式可以实现对fpga的在线编程。
jtag模式:jtag是直接烧写到fpga里面的,由于是烧写到sram中,因此断电后需要重新烧写,as是烧写到fpga的配置芯片中(比如可以 bit先文件烧写到fpga板上的flash上进行保存,每次上电后fpga将自动去读写flash对fpga进行烧写)。

无线通信模块产品行业的详细资料分析
回顾第26届中国西部国际装备制造业博览会的分享
OPPO高管:自研芯片关键在何处? OPPO高管访谈道出真相
黄宏兵:格力电器借助5G SA内网改造
大数据技术是怎样在金融领域有所作为的
如何检查JTAG口的FPGA管脚是否被击穿?
智联安5G RedCap高精度低功耗定位芯片实现亚米级定位精度性能测试
苹果iPhone将禁止在德国和中国市场销售
华为手机在北京召开了荣耀V20的硬件新品发布会
物联网数据市场的机会有多大?
比特币暴跌也影响主板显卡价格暴跌
回顾陈德铭一行参访星云加速器的相关事宜
荣耀智慧屏带动下的彩电三季报未见大起色,家电行业总体低迷
主流区块链共识算法介绍
苹果工程师揭露iOS为什么不支持Flash
惠普发布新款Chromebook
iphone8发布会倒计时1天:iPhone8下周上市,史上最贵苹果8不容小觑,问题是你抢到的到吗?
Snapchat推新项目联结AR创意CP与品牌方,Lens Studio浏览量超150亿次
IPM典型故障及检测方法
我国如何构建源网协调体系,未来又应如何完善